Office 365 is Microsoft’s cloud deployment of their own Microsoft Exchange email services (and many other services). The email that the overwhelming majority of corporate America uses and for very good reasons. The very same email that many of you had been running internally at some point. We won’t get into a sales pitch about Office 365 here, but would like to focus on why it is important that you back it up.
Microsoft’s infrastructure is impressive. That is an understatement. They have the means, truckloads of cash and highly technical staff, to make it such. Also an understatement. They have gone to incredible lengths to ensure that it is robust, scalable, secure, and fault-tolerant. Their systems are even redundant across geographical boundaries. Which means your companies email is located on many different servers… in many different locations (states and countries). As a matter of fact, your individual email is even replicated within their infrastructure. Pretty impressive, yes? Why in the world would you ever need a backup to all of that?
That’s an excellent question! Well, that’s all wonderful news… for Microsoft. You see, if Microsoft has some type of failure, they have all of this vast infrastructure in place to assure that they don’t lose anything on their end. And therein lies the key! THEY don’t lose anything on THEIR end. In other words, it won’t be their fault! But is that really how email is lost? A hard drive dies? A power failure? An act of nature? Absolutely, for those and many other reasons. Hence the level of effort Microsoft has put into making sure those issues do not stop them from providing the services your business relies on. Well, let’s be honest here… what about… you? What about your business, your staff, your partners, your clients?
Have you ever “cleaned up” your email? A brave endeavor on your part, that any IT department knows leads to the inevitable call “I need something restored”. What about terminated staff? Whether it was on good terms or not. People often “clean up” as they leave… just trying to help. Or when trying to remove all of the “personal” email that was coming into their business account. Or even worse, a disgruntled employee will delete everything on their way out the door.
The point here is us. Not Microsoft. It’s the human factor. Microsoft has made great efforts to ensure that their part in providing these services is protected! What about yours? What about ours?
